As of yet I don't have a SmugMug account, but I am considering it. I know photos are available for sale from the site. Curious as to how that works: What size photo do I load? The full size (8x11 or more)? Generally what is the cost of the photo? And how is it split between SmugMug and the photographer?

    Upload your original sized files. Cropping is done in the cart. You, as the pro, can re-adjust crops in proof delay.

    If a print costs $1 - and you sell for $11, there's $10 in profit: 8.50 for you and 1.50 for us.
